Esterase activity of rat muscle.

F Crespi, E Pagliacci, G M Rocchini, R Bianchi, M Salmona, S Garattini, E Mussini.   

Abstract

The esterasic capacity of a series of skeletal muscles in response to three hemisuccinate ester drugs was investigated in rats and compared to that on alpha-naphthylacetate as a reference esterase substrate. Marked variations between different muscles and between given muscles of animals of different sex were observed, indicative of a complex heterogeneity in muscular expression of esterase activity.
